?????? 今天是開寫第一篇,而且我也不知道自己可以寫幾篇;就先寫著吧,可以寫多久隨緣唄。
?????? 我是一名iOS開發工程師,非專科出身通過培訓進入這個行業的。當初什么原因呢,自己歸結有兩點決定性因素:1~上海這個城市我當時對它的好奇,2~對于即將畢業踏入社會的迷茫,認為有一項技能可以更好的找工作(后面的結果不是這樣的,具體情況有時間再講吧)
iOS的學習之路:
??????? 基本數據類型:char,int,float,double
int類型代表整數,它的十六進制表示方式:0xFFED0D;在使用NSLog函數中格式化字符串使用%i表示十進制的整數,%o(字母o)表示8進制整數,%#x表示十六進制整數,它的取值范圍是與設備相關的,無法一概而論
float類型表示代表雙精度浮點數,與float類型很相似,可以在數值后面加上f或者F,例如:13.5f。float浮點數也可以用科學計數法表示,例如:1.7e4。NSLog函數中格式化字符串:%f表示浮點數(會保留后面6位小數),%e表示科學計數法,%g表示浮點數。
double類型代表雙精度浮點數,與float數相似,占用的字節空間double類型大體上是float類型的兩倍。大多數計算機是使用64位,表示double類型。NSLog函數中格式化字符串,與float的%f、%e和%g相同。
char類型代表字符類型,存放點個字符,用單引號引用起來。如:’A’,如果要表示一些特殊字符,要使用轉義字符“\”。NSLog函數中格式化字符串:%c。